How can I find out where I can fit the child restraint in my car?

A child restraint system fastened using a seatbelt (universal category) can be fitted in any seat with a seat belt with 3 anchor points.

An ISOFIX child restraint system with top tether upper fastening (universal category) can be fitted in any vehicle seat with ISOFIX anchor points and a top tether upper anchoring point. If the device is ISOFIX with a support leg (semi-universal category) you should consult the product's list of vehicles to make sure of the compatible vehicles and seats.

When the child restraint device is facing backwards, it can only be installed in seats with the front airbag and providing that the airbag has been de-activated.

Refer to the instruction manual of your vehicle to find out the compatibility of the vehicle's seats with the various child restraint systems.
